The WoW devs entirely revamped the valentine's day content. In Undercity, there are now boats that float around a ring of plague goo.
Now, the story behind WoW valentine's content is undead apothecaries (think of Kaelthir for reference, assholes who like to plague things for rubbish and giggles) make drugs to mess with peoples' heads. This year, they hired goblins to sell it and spread it. So you get a quest to give free samples, check out what you use:
And you can get a quest to kill the apothecaries who are behind it. A rare drop from them is this:
Basically, a gas mask with plague containers on the back.
My boyfriend got it, I'm still trying to get it. It is so amazingly awesome looking. |
